Sweet Potato Casserole

Ingredients
 
3 cups of mashed sweet potatoes (usually about 4 large potatoes)
1/4 C brown sugar
1/4 C granulated sugar
2 T butter
2 eggs
1 tsp vanilla
1 tsp nutmeg
1 tsp cinnamon
1 5 oz can evaporated milk
 
Topping
1/2 stick butter, melted
1/2 C chopped pecans
1 C crushed corn flakes
3/4 C brown sugar
 
 
 
Peel & boil sweet potatoes until very tender.   Then mash.
Add all ingredients through evaporated milk to sweet potatoes and mix well together.
In a separate bowl, mix all ingredients for topping together.
Spread sweet potato mixture into casserole dish - I usually use a 9x5 dish
Top with topping mixture.
Bake at 350 degrees for 25-30 minutes.
